Essential Components of Crib Bedding Sets
A complete crib bedding set includes key items to ensure comfort and safety. Fitted crib sheets are essential, fitting snugly on the mattress and made from soft, breathable fabrics like cotton or organic cotton.
Mattress protectors guard against spills and accidents, keeping the crib clean and hygienic. Lightweight blankets or swaddles provide warmth without overheating and help newborns feel secure.
Optional items like crib skirts can enhance style, but pillows or stuffed toys should be avoided in the crib. Combining these essentials, crib bedding sets make it easy to create a cozy, safe, and stylish nursery.

Safety Guidelines for Crib Bedding Sets
Safety should be the top priority when choosing crib bedding sets. Always ensure fitted sheets are snug on the mattress to prevent loose fabric hazards. Avoid using pillows, stuffed toys, or heavy blankets in the crib, as these can increase the risk of suffocation. Swaddles or sleep sacks are safer alternatives for newborns. Inspect all bedding for rips, loose threads, or worn edges that may pose risks. Regular cleaning prevents the accumulation of allergens, dust, and bacteria, keeping the crib environment hygienic. Follow crib safety standards and always place the baby on their back to sleep. By adhering to these guidelines, parents can balance comfort and style without compromising safety. Maintaining Cleanliness and Hygiene
Maintaining hygiene is essential for crib bedding sets. Frequent washing removes dust, allergens, and bacteria, reducing the risk of skin irritation or infections. Use mild, hypoallergenic detergents suitable for delicate baby fabrics. Rotate bedding regularly to ensure freshness and replace items showing signs of wear. Mattress protectors are particularly useful for keeping the crib clean while extending mattress life. Proper ventilation in the nursery helps maintain air quality, enhancing sleep quality. FAQs
What are the safest materials for crib bedding sets?
Soft, breathable fabrics like cotton or organic cotton are safest. They prevent overheating, are gentle on sensitive skin, and reduce the risk of allergies, ensuring a comfortable sleep environment.
How often should crib bedding sets be washed?
Wash crib bedding at least once a week or immediately after spills. Use mild, hypoallergenic detergents to maintain hygiene and protect your baby’s delicate skin.
Can I use pillows and heavy blankets in a crib?
No, pillows and heavy blankets can increase suffocation risk. Opt for lightweight blankets or swaddles for newborns to ensure safety.
Do crib bedding sets include mattress protectors?
Many sets include a fitted sheet, lightweight blanket, and sometimes a mattress protector. Always check the product description before purchasing.
How do I ensure crib bedding fits properly?
Measure the crib mattress accurately and select fitted sheets that snugly cover it. Avoid loose or wrinkled fabric to maintain safety and comfort.
